Huvud » företag » zk-SNARK

zk-SNARK

företag : zk-SNARK
DEFINITION av zk-SNARK

Sekretess har länge varit ett centralt mål och inslag i kryptokurser. Men vad som kan ha betraktats som privat tidigare i branschens historia ses ofta inte längre. Till exempel påstås att påståenden om bitcoin är anonyma nu ofta, eftersom blockchains är öppna och öppna: Även om en enskild bitcoin-adress inte är länkad till en enda person i nätverket, kan alla transaktioner som äger rum i bitcoin-världen spåras och kartläggs. Blockchain-analys av denna typ har varit ett centralt inslag i regerings- och brottsbekämpningsinsatser för att slå ner på olika cryptocurrency-relaterade brott och liknande frågor, enligt Blockonomi. På grund av den upplevda bristen på integritet hos några av de ursprungliga kryptokurserna, inklusive bitcoin, har det under de senaste åren varit en ny våg av integritetsfokuserade tokens och mynt. En av dessa, zcash, stöds av en teknik som kallas zk-SNARK.

BREAKING NED zk-SNARK

En zk-SNARK ("noll kunskap kortfattad icke-interaktiv kunskapsargument") använder ett begrepp som kallas "noll kunskap bevis." Idén bakom dessa bevis är faktiskt ganska väl etablerad, eftersom de först tänkte på 1980-talet. Enkelt uttryckt är ett bevis med nollkunskap en situation där var och en av två parter i en transaktion kan verifiera för varandra att de har en viss uppsättning information, samtidigt som de inte avslöjar vad den informationen är. För de flesta andra typer av bevis måste minst en av de två parterna ha tillgång till all information, vilket innebär att ett nollkännedom bevis är en avvikelse från normen.

För ett exempel på ett traditionellt bevis kan du överväga ett lösenord som används för att komma åt ett online-nätverk. Användaren skickar in lösenordet och nätverket kontrollerar själv lösenordets innehåll för att verifiera att det är korrekt. För att göra detta måste nätverket också ha tillgång till lösenordets innehåll. En nollkunskapssäker version av denna situation skulle innebära att användaren visar nätverket (via matematisk bevis) att han eller hon har rätt lösenord utan att avslöja själva lösenordet. Fördelarna med sekretess och säkerhet i denna situation är tydliga: Om nätverket inte har lösenordet lagrat någonstans för verifiering, kan lösenordet inte stulas.

Den matematiska grunden för zk-SNARKS är komplex. Icke desto mindre tillåter bevis av denna typ en part att inte bara visa att en viss bit av information finns, utan också att partiet i fråga har medvetenhet om den informationen. När det gäller zcash kan zk-SNARKs verifieras nästan omedelbart, och protokollet kräver ingen interaktion mellan prover och verifieraren.

Det finns naturligtvis oroer relaterade till zk-SNARKs också. Om någon till exempel kunde komma åt den hemliga slumpmässigheten som användes för att skapa parametrarna för bevisprotokollet, kunde han eller hon skapa falska bevis som ändå såg ut som giltiga för verifierare. Detta skulle göra det möjligt för personen att skapa nya tokens av zcash genom en förfalskningsprocess. För att förhindra att detta inträffade designades zcash på ett sådant sätt att de bevisande protokollen utarbetas och sprids över flera parter.

Medan konstruktionen av zcash-bevisprocessen avslutades på ett sådant sätt att man minimerar möjligheten att förfalska tokens via falska bevis, finns det åtminstone ett annat problem relaterat till cryptocurrency också. Zcash skapades med en 20% "skatt" på alla block som skapats under de första åren av token. Denna skatt är känd som "grundare skatt", och den används för att kompensera utvecklarna av cryptocurrency. Kritiker har föreslagit att grundarna potentiellt skulle kunna använda denna aspekt av systemet för att skapa ett oändligt antal zcash-symboler utan att någon annan är medveten om att dessa tokens finns. Av den anledningen är det inte helt möjligt att veta det exakta antalet zcash-symboler som finns på denna punkt.

Jämför investeringskonton Leverantörs namn Beskrivning Annonsörens upplysning × Erbjudandena som visas i denna tabell kommer från partnerskap från vilka Investopedia erhåller ersättning.

Relaterade villkor

Tezos Tezos är ett decentraliserat blockchainprojekt som har stött på snags sedan dess framgångsrika ICO. mer Bitcoin Private (BTCP) Bitcoin Private kombinerar populariteten för bitcoin med integriteten för ZClassic mer ZCash ZCash är ett cryptocurrency med en decentraliserad blockchain som ger anonymitet för sina användare och deras transaktioner. mer Namecoin Namecoin syftar till "[gratis] DNS, identiteter och annan teknik" relaterad till internetinfrastrukturen. mer Cryptocurrency En cruptocurrency är en digital eller virtuell valuta som använder kryptografi. En cryptocurrency är svår att förfalska på grund av denna säkerhetsfunktion. mer Blockchain Explained En guide som hjälper dig att förstå vad blockchain är och hur den kan användas av industrier. Du har troligtvis stött på en definition som denna: "blockchain är en distribuerad, decentraliserad, storbok." Men blockchain är lättare att förstå än det låter. Mer partnerlänkar
Rekommenderas
Lämna Din Kommentar